uid是什么类型的数据库

fiy 其他 67

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    UID(User Identifier)是一种用于唯一标识用户的数据库字段或数据类型。它用于在数据库中识别和区分不同的用户。

    1. 字符串类型:在某些数据库中,UID可能被定义为字符串类型,例如VARCHAR或CHAR。这种情况下,UID通常由一串字符组成,用于唯一标识用户。

    2. 整数类型:在其他数据库中,UID可能被定义为整数类型,例如INT或BIGINT。这种情况下,UID是一个数字,用于唯一标识用户。

    3. 自动生成:有些数据库系统提供了自动为每个新用户生成唯一的UID的功能。在这种情况下,数据库会自动分配一个唯一的UID给每个新用户,并将其存储在相应的字段中。

    4. GUID:GUID(Globally Unique Identifier)是一种全球唯一的标识符,通常由32个字符的十六进制数字组成。某些数据库系统使用GUID作为UID的数据类型,以确保每个用户都有一个全局唯一的标识符。

    5. 联合键:在某些情况下,UID可能是由多个字段组成的联合键。这种情况下,多个字段的组合被用作唯一标识用户的标识符。

    总之,UID是一种用于唯一标识用户的数据库字段或数据类型。它可以是字符串类型、整数类型、自动生成、GUID或联合键,具体取决于数据库系统的设计和实现。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,UID(User Identification)是一种用于标识用户的唯一标识符。UID可以是任何类型的数据库,包括关系型数据库、非关系型数据库以及其他类型的数据库。

    在关系型数据库中,UID通常作为一个列(字段)的属性,用于唯一标识表中的每一行数据。它可以是一个自增的整数,也可以是一个全局唯一的字符串。UID在关系型数据库中常用于实现数据的唯一性约束和数据的引用关系。

    在非关系型数据库中,UID通常作为一个文档(document)的属性,用于唯一标识每个文档。非关系型数据库使用不同的数据模型,如键值对、文档型、列族型等,但它们都提供了一种机制来保证数据的唯一性,并且可以通过UID来引用和查询数据。

    除了关系型数据库和非关系型数据库,还有其他类型的数据库也可以使用UID来标识和引用数据。例如,图数据库使用UID来标识图中的节点和边,以及节点和边之间的关系。

    总之,UID可以用于任何类型的数据库,它是一种用于标识和引用数据的唯一标识符。不同类型的数据库可以使用不同的方式来实现和管理UID,但它们的目的都是为了确保数据的唯一性和引用的准确性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,UID(User ID)是一种用于标识用户的唯一标识符。UID可以用于各种类型的数据库,包括关系型数据库和非关系型数据库。

    在关系型数据库中,UID通常作为主键或唯一标识符来使用。主键是一个表中的唯一标识符,用于确保每一行数据都有一个唯一的标识。UID可以作为主键,确保每个用户都有一个唯一的标识。

    在非关系型数据库中,UID也可以用于标识和查询用户。非关系型数据库通常使用键值对的方式存储数据,其中键是用于查找数据的唯一标识符。UID可以作为键,用于标识用户。

    在实际应用中,UID通常是一个字符串,由一系列数字和字母组成。可以使用不同的算法生成UID,例如UUID(Universally Unique Identifier)算法。UUID是一种标准化的算法,可以生成全球唯一的标识符。

    生成UID的方法通常包括以下几个步骤:

    1. 选择一个合适的算法,例如UUID算法。

    2. 根据算法生成一个唯一的标识符。

    3. 将标识符存储到数据库中,作为用户的UID。

    4. 在需要查询用户信息时,使用UID作为查询条件进行查询。

    总之,UID是一种用于标识用户的唯一标识符,在数据库中可以作为主键或唯一标识符使用。生成UID的方法可以根据需求选择适合的算法,并将生成的UID存储到数据库中。在查询用户信息时,可以使用UID作为查询条件进行查询。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部